Multiplication and Division of Integers. RULE 1: The product of a positive integer and a negative integer is negative. RULE 2: The product of two positive integers is positive. Webb22 juli 2024 · Steps in Division of Integers The following steps are performed while multiplying two integers: Step 1: Determine the absolute value of the numbers. Step 2: Find the product of the absolute values. Step 3: Once the product is obtained, determine the sign of the number according to the rules or conditions. In the case of the 12s, you subtract -7-(-5), so two negatives in a … solar roof vent installationWebbExample: Tank Levels Rising/Falling. The tank has 30,000 liters, and 1,000 liters are taken out every day. What was the amount of water in the tank 3 days ago?. We know the amount of water in the tank changes by −1,000 every day, and we need to subtract that 3 times (to go back 3 days), so the change is:. −3 × −1,000 = +3,000 sly flourish\\u0027s fantastic locations pdfWebbIt's really not that hard!
